Hatty Pedder Dubai illustration

British artist Hatty Pedder trained at Central Saint Martin’s College of Art and Design in London, specialising in illustration. She moved to Dubai in 1995 and worked as a fashion stylist and photographer before returning to her artistic roots and becoming a full time artist in 2005.

Inspired by people, lifestyle and different cultures, her art is observational, sometimes witty and conceptual, but always fresh and vibrant. Whether she’s exhibiting her new collections, undertaking private commissions, illustrational projects or live drawing/painting at events for renowned brands such as Cartier, Lanvin or MaxMara or creating bespoke wedding stationery her beguiling style is instantly recognisable and sought after by brands, agencies and private clients across the world.
